... Read moreStarting an SSRI like Lexapro can be a significant step for anyone, especially postpartum moms navigating mental health challenges. From my experience, the initial weeks often come with a mix of hope and uncertainty as the medication begins to work. It's common to feel a range of side effects early on, such as fatigue, mild nausea, or mood fluctuations, but these usually lessen as your body adjusts. One thing I've learned is the importance of monitoring how you feel daily and keeping open communication with your healthcare provider. Adjustments in dosage or timing can make a big difference in managing side effects and achieving the desired effect. Also, connecting with a community of others who share similar experiences, like the #lexaprogirlies hashtag group, provides valuable support and advice. For postpartum women, addressing mental health is crucial for both mom and baby’s well-being. Lexapro and other SSRIs can help balance brain chemistry disrupted by hormonal changes after birth. However, it's also essential to combine medication with other care strategies such as therapy, adequate rest, nutrition, and social support. Remember, everyone's journey is unique. Some find relief quickly, while others might take longer or need to explore different medications. Patience and self-compassion are key. If you're on Lexapro or considering it, keep track of your progress and reach out to your healthcare provider with any concerns. Your mental health deserves attention and care, especially during the significant life change of becoming a mother.
